Output 2851b35472abb233c8486ed2328c6874e5b467f0d565ed5e845331ee4099194d:0

value
4118653
script pubkey
OP_0 OP_PUSHBYTES_20 56b0613b6617d8b11226cc9155f18be6f46a82e9
address
bc1q26cxzwmxzlvtzy3xejg4tuvtum6x4qhfuafrl3
transaction
2851b35472abb233c8486ed2328c6874e5b467f0d565ed5e845331ee4099194d
confirmations
182566
spent
true